Congressman’s Staff Attacked in Virginia Office

The assailant was looking for Representative Connolly.

Two members of Representative Gerry Connolly’s staff were injured by Xuan Kha Tran Pham at the congressman’s office in Fairfax, Virginia. The attacker asked for the congressman before wounding the staff members with a metal bat. Law enforcement had no prior history on the attacker. Fairfax police reported that an officer also sustained a minor injury.

“Both members of my team were transferred to the hospital with non-life threatening injuries,” Congressman Connolly said. “Right now, our focus is on ensuring they are receiving the care they need.”

Representative Connolly was not at the office when the attack occurred. He called the violence “unconscionable and devastating.”
